Lemon Raspberry Fluff

Lemon Raspberry Fluff is a light and refreshing no-bake dessert featuring sweet whipped cream combined with zesty lemon curd and layered with fresh smashed raspberries. Perfect for a quick 10-minute treat that delivers a burst of citrus and berry flavors in a fluffy, creamy texture.

Ingredients

Scale

Whipped Cream Mixture

  • 2 cups heavy whipping cream
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• ⅓ cup powdered sugar

Lemon Mixture

  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up lemon curd

Fruits and Garnish

  • 2 pints fresh raspberries, smashed
  • Raspberries and mint leaves for garnish

Instructions

  1. Whip the cream: In a large bowl, whip together the heavy whipping cream, vanilla extract, and powdered sugar using a mixer. Continue beating until stiff peaks form, then set aside.
  2. Prepare the lemon mixture: In a separate large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and lemon curd together until smooth and well combined.
  3. Fold mixtures: Gently fold the whipped cream into the lemon mixture with a spatula or wooden spoon until just combined, taking care not to overmix to maintain a fluffy texture.
  4. Assemble the dessert: In eight individual jars or serving glasses, layer the lemon fluff mixture alternately with smashed fresh raspberries.
  5. Garnish and chill: Top each serving with extra raspberries and a sprig of mint. Store the dessert in the refrigerator until ready to serve. It can be made up to 24 hours in advance.

Notes

  • This dessert is best served chilled to enhance its fluffy and creamy texture.
  • For best results, use fresh, ripe raspberries for natural sweetness and tang.
  • Can be prepared a day ahead, making it an excellent make-ahead dessert option for gatherings.
  • Use softened cream cheese to ensure a smooth lemon mixture without lumps.
